LOUISVILLE ATHLETICS INTERNSHIP - MEDIA RELATIONS/SOCIAL MEDIA
Learning objectives for the Media Relations/Social Media Intern include, but are not limited to:
- Learn the day-to-day responsibilities of covering a sport by working directly with team personnel, colleagues within the Athletic Department, the conference and governing bodies of various sports
- Develop an understanding of in-game sport operations and social media coverage through working a wide variety of home events and games (includes nights and weekends)
- Gain familiarity with stat input programs along with Adobe InDesign, PhotoShop, and Premiere software, and web management
- Increase ability to creatively think of story feature ideas to promote student-athletes and coaches in media while creating and executing cutting-edge content to be used across a number of different platforms (e.g. X, Facebook, Instagram) and the website
- Gain experience in managing the implementation of social media campaigns
- Gain journalistic writing ability, using Associated Press style guidelines
- Develop ability to see and read emerging trends, brainstorming best creative implementations to incorporate within Louisville Athletics brand and message
- Develop strong oral communication skills when dealing with media, coaches and student-athletes. Assist student-athletes and coaches with media interviews
- Improve multitasking and time management skills by managing multiple projects and deadlines
